Jot Raghab

Jot Raghab is a village located in Jamalpur subdivision of Barddhaman district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 1.1km away from sub-district headquarter Jamalpur. Barddhaman is the district headquarter of Jot Raghab village. As per 2009 stats, Jamalpur I is the gram panchayat of Jot Raghab village.

About Jot Raghab

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jot Raghab is 320656. The village spans a total geographical area of 75.36 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 713408. Memari is nearest town to Jot Raghab village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Jot Raghab

According to the 2011 Census, Jot Raghab has a total population of about 3,204, with approximately 1,613 males and 1,591 females. The sex ratio is around 986 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 314 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,263 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 24. The overall literacy rate is approximately 71.25%, with male literacy at about 75.20% and female literacy near 67.25%. There are around 808 households in the village. Connectivity of Jot Raghab

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jot Raghab. As per the 2011 stats, Jot Raghab had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
